Albert Charles Lewis Gotthilf Günther (Günther, Albrecht Carl Ludwig Gotthilf)
German-born zoologist. Began his association with the British Museum in 1857 when he was charged with completing the museum's catalogues of amphibia, reptiles, and fish; officially joined the staff in 1862. Assistant keeper of the zoological department, 1872–5; keeper, 1875–95. Edited the Record of Zoological Literature, 1865–9. FRS 1867.
